Site is SSL encrypted and payments processed securely through PayPal or Stripe. Orders shipped via USPS. Contact us USSTSHIRTS@GMAIL.COM with any inquiries.

37838028
Hms G5 Royal Navy Crew T Shirt Starts at $19.99
37838029
Hms Mercury Royal Navy Crew T Shirt Starts at $19.99
37838030
Hms Danae Royal Navy Crew T Shirt Starts at $19.99
37838032
Hms Lyemun Royal Navy Crew T Shirt Starts at $19.99
37838033
Hms Blackwater Royal Navy Crew T Shirt Starts at $19.99
37838034
Hms Trillium Royal Navy Crew T Shirt Starts at $19.99
37838035
Hms Claverhouse Royal Navy Crew T Shirt Starts at $19.99
37838036
Hms Contest Royal Navy Crew T Shirt Starts at $19.99
37838037
Hms Pc66 Royal Navy Crew T Shirt Starts at $19.99
37838038
Hms Oswald Royal Navy Crew T Shirt Starts at $19.99
37838039
Hms Orford Royal Navy Crew T Shirt Starts at $19.99
37838040
Hms Little Belt Royal Navy Crew T Shirt Starts at $19.99
37838041
Hms Morgiana Royal Navy Crew T Shirt Starts at $19.99
37838042
Hms Spiteful Royal Navy Crew T Shirt Starts at $19.99
37838043
Hms Deptford Transport Royal Navy Crew T Shirt Starts at $19.99
37838044
Hms Lst 3011 Royal Navy Crew T Shirt Starts at $19.99
37838045
Hms Patrick Royal Navy Crew T Shirt Starts at $19.99
37838046
Hms Leverton Royal Navy Crew T Shirt Starts at $19.99
37838047
Hms Poseidon Royal Navy Crew T Shirt Starts at $19.99
37838048
Hms Marmion Royal Navy Crew T Shirt Starts at $19.99
37838049
Hms Latrobe Royal Navy Crew T Shirt Starts at $19.99
37838050
Hms Southsea Castle Royal Navy Crew T Shirt Starts at $19.99
37838051
Hms S3 Royal Navy Crew T Shirt Starts at $19.99
37838052
Hms Kandahar Royal Navy Crew T Shirt Starts at $19.99
37838053
Hms Dundas Royal Navy Crew T Shirt Starts at $19.99
37838054
Hms Tormentor Royal Navy Crew T Shirt Starts at $19.99
37838055
Hms Port Arthur Royal Navy Crew T Shirt Starts at $19.99
37838056
Hms Astute Royal Navy Crew T Shirt Starts at $19.99
37838057
Hms Royal Sovereign Royal Navy Crew T Shirt Starts at $19.99
37838059
Hms Beaumont Royal Navy Crew T Shirt Starts at $19.99
37838062
Hms Negresse Royal Navy Crew T Shirt Starts at $19.99
37838064
Hms Caroline Royal Navy Crew T Shirt Starts at $19.99
37838066
Hms Alton Castle Royal Navy Crew T Shirt Starts at $19.99
37838069
Hms N1 Royal Navy Crew T Shirt Starts at $19.99
37838071
Hms Chance Royal Navy Crew T Shirt Starts at $19.99
37838074
Hms Mull Of Kintyre Royal Navy Crew T Shirt Starts at $19.99
37838076
Hms Oshawa Royal Navy Crew T Shirt Starts at $19.99
37838078
Hms Gavotte Royal Navy Crew T Shirt Starts at $19.99
37838080
Hms X1 Royal Navy Crew T Shirt Starts at $19.99
37838082
Hms Arawa Royal Navy Crew T Shirt Starts at $19.99
37838083
Hms B7 Royal Navy Crew T Shirt Starts at $19.99
37838084
Hms Cardingham Royal Navy Crew T Shirt Starts at $19.99
37838085
Hms Mameluke Royal Navy Crew T Shirt Starts at $19.99
37838086
Hms Cockatrice Royal Navy Crew T Shirt Starts at $19.99
37838087
Hms Andromache Royal Navy Crew T Shirt Starts at $19.99
37838088
Hms Valeur Royal Navy Crew T Shirt Starts at $19.99
37838089
Hms Kellington Royal Navy Crew T Shirt Starts at $19.99
37838090
Hms G13 Royal Navy Crew T Shirt Starts at $19.99
37838091
Hms Carew Castle Royal Navy Crew T Shirt Starts at $19.99
37838092
Hms Gaillarda Royal Navy Crew T Shirt Starts at $19.99